Mount Carnarvon
Mount Carnarvon is a mountain in Canada, rising to 3,046 m, the 276th highest in Canada, part of the President Range.

About this mountain
At 3,046 m, Mount Carnarvon stands in the President Range in British Columbia and ranks #276 among Canadian peaks in this dataset. It lies within 5 km of four higher or nearby summits: The President at 3,123 m is 4.1 km away, The Vice President at 3,077 m is 4.6 km away, Mount McArthur at 3,021 m is 7.5 km away, and Michael Peak at 2,701 m is 5 km away. The mountain has a topographic prominence of 406 m. The first recorded ascent was in 1904.
